Hi Peter,

 

My view is we should agree how many connector with appropriate return loss and also the loss and its’ placement in the link.  Run some MPI sims and come up with a number.

 

For instance, it would be reasonable to consider 2, 4 and 6 connectors all with -35dB ORL.  I think the minimum loss for ER is 10dB so we should use that as a minimum.  For LR we can use something like 4dB or 5dB (same idea as used for 802.3bs and 802.3cd for 10km).
